>> I was thinking and I don't know where the name Worf comes from. Klingons
>> don't have the letter F so can a Klingon be called WorF?
>
>We have learned that the (apparantly) correct pronunciation of his name is 
>{wo'rIv}.
>
>> Can anybody say where the F comes from?
>
>Badly transliterated human speech.  Federation Standard biases.

Okrand also said, at a panel in Huntsville, that Klingon are like some
Terran cultures in which people have more than one name, including names
that are used for outsiders or in public.  Those "outsider" names needn't
even be valid Klingon, because they're not meant for proper Klingon speech.
